Blanche E. Halloran, 94 of 226 Gilfillan St. Franklin, affectionately known as “Aunt Bea” to everyone passed away at 3:45 P.M. on Friday December 28, 2012 at UPMC Passavant in Pittsburgh.

Born in Franklin, she was a daughter of the late Michael and Catherine Kneib Halloran.

At an early age, Blanche moved to Bridgeville where she graduated from high school in 1937. In 1940 she returned to Franklin.

She worked at CPT in Franklin from 1941-1945. In 1945 she started with GTE as an operator and worked there until she retired in 1983 from the marketing department.

She was a faithful member of St. Patrick Church in Franklin.

Blanche was a member of the Catholic Daughters of America, Civic League, the Colonel Drake Pioneer Club and the Jolly Club.

She was a volunteer with the Heart Fund, United Way, Meals on Wheels, AARP and the Cancer Society.

Blanche enjoyed bowling in the “Let’s take a break league”, and several other leagues over the years. She was inducted into the Bowlers Hall of Fame. She also enjoyed traveling throughout the U.S. and abroad.
